An engineer, a physicist, and a mathematician were on a train heading north, and had just crossed the border into Scotland.
  • The engineer looked out of the window and said "Look! Scottish sheep are black!"
  • The physicist said, "No, no. Some Scottish sheep are black."
  • The mathematician looked irritated. "There is at least one field, containing at least one sheep, of which at least one side is black."

Time to plan for more speedy chess, where Carlsen should have a bigger advantage
Screen Shot 2018-11-26 at 1.39.55 PM.png
 

 The players will go to a series of tie-breaker games on Wednesday to determine the champion.

So Carlsen played strategically smart in the first 12 slow games, very conservative, he knew he would just gain a big advantage in tie-breakers:

Carlsen is ranked No. 1 in the world at rapid time controls and Caruana is No. 10.
